What's the difference between the CompTIA add-ons: Learn, Perform, Lab, Practice and eBook?

Every CompTIA certification has several official prep options. All of them are online and self-paced. You have 12 months from purchase to activate the key, then 12 months of access from activation. Here is each one, based on CompTIA's own descriptions:

Learn

A full interactive course that teaches the material from scratch: lessons, videos, practice questions, performance-based questions (PBQs) and progress reports. About 25 to 40 hours.
Best if you're new to the field.

Lab

Hands-on labs on real virtual machines and networks, right in your browser, with guided, graded tasks and hints. There's no theory, so pair it with the book or Learn. About 15 to 25 hours.
Best if you know the theory and want practice.

Practice

Adaptive exam prep: it finds what you already know, focuses on your weak spots, then gives you timed practice tests. About 10 to 20 hours.
Best if you've finished studying and want to check you're ready.

Perform

The all-in-one package (formerly CertMaster Learn + Labs): lessons, videos, practice tests and live labs in one place. About 30 to 60 hours.
Best if you want one complete package.

eBook

The official book. Since October 2025 CompTIA calls it CertMaster Study: written lessons with videos and short quizzes, a downloadable PDF of the full course, and mobile access. No practice tests or labs.
Best if you like studying from a book.

eBook Teacher

The instructor edition: the student content plus facilitator notes, answers shown inline, editable PowerPoint slides and course planners.
For trainers teaching the course, not for self-study.

Retake

With a voucher plus Retake, if you sit the exam and don't pass, you get a second attempt on the same exam version without buying a new voucher. Use it before the voucher expires (12 months from purchase); there's no waiting period between the first and second attempt. If you never sit the exam, the retake doesn't activate.

Which one should I pick?

  • New to the field: Learn, or Perform if you also want labs.
  • You know the material and want hands-on: Lab.
  • Close to exam day: Practice.
  • You prefer reading: eBook.

Not every option is available for every certification; what you see on the certification page is what's available for it. Not sure? Contact us and we'll help you choose.
